The opposite for me. I hate the strap on the Sanda and how the fold makes it uneven underneath my wrist. i also don't like how it's pillowed. It looks and feels stiff at the top part of the strap and flimsy at the bottom.

Also, well, depending on how and where you're going to wear it, a black stap on an already formal looking watch just makes it look even more formal.

Ignore the gold tone. Compare how the color of strap changes the watch. To me, a brown strap makes a rectangular watch just that much more versatile and can be worn more casually. I've worn it with roundneck shirts and shorts. I probably wouldn't if the strap is black though.

If brown is not your cup of tea, try something blueish (maybe even navy blue) to match the hands of the watch. Again, only if you want to be able to wear it more casually. I promise you it will still look formal even with a non-black strap when you wear a suit but a black strap might look out of place with jeans. My two cents. Your mileage may vary.
